Bui Huu Hung’s Contribution to Cultural Diplomacy

Date

Bui Huu Hung’s exceptional lacquer work, Golden Bamboo Landscape, was presented to Irish President Michael D. Higgins as a tribute to Vietnam’s rich cultural heritage and artistic prowess. This gift underscored the vital role of fine arts in fostering international relations and elevating Vietnam’s identity on the global stage.

In 2023, another exquisite piece by Bui Huu Hung, Beloved Countryside, was presented during Chinese President Xi Jinping’s official visit to Vietnam, symbolizing the deep and enduring ties between the two nations. Such meaningful gestures reflect the essential role of art in cultural diplomacy, standing as powerful symbols of shared values and mutual respect.

Bui Huu Hung’s distinctive works not only showcase the elegance and depth of Vietnam’s lacquer art but also illustrate how fine arts can bridge dialogue, foster understanding, and strengthen friendships between countries. Through his creations, Vietnamese culture continues to make a lasting impression on the international community, positioning art as an essential tool for global diplomatic engagement.
